Step 1: Use Finder to navigate to the Applications folder of your Mac and select the application for which you want to change the icon. In this example, Ill be exchanging the default iTunes icon for the one in the banner at the top of this article. Step 2: Right-click the application for which you want to swap the icon, and select Get Info (or press I on your keyboard). Step 3: In the top left corner of the Info panel, youll see the apps icon. Alternatively, you can right-click on the new icon file and choose Copy, or select the file and press C. Return to the Info panel, highlight the original icon in the top left corner, and press V to paste. Note: macOS may ask you for your administrative password at this point; enter it to paste the icon. Step 4: If the application is already in your Dock, the new icon may not show up until you log out. To fix this, open Terminal ( Applications Utilities Terminal ), type killall Dock (without quotes), and press Enter. Note: Terminal may look somewhat different for you, and thats fine.
